Nettet26. des. 2024 · New England. Dec 25, 2024. #11. A 1" pipe, 1000' long would likely have more pressure drop than you want...larger is your friend. Pressure drop in 1000' of 1" pex at 10gpm would be around 55#! that might be an upper bound, but not if you were trying to also say run a sprinkler system or had to fight a fire. Adding plumbing to a detached garage or shed roughly 20 feet away from home will cost $1,100 for the average homeowner. Homeowners pay between $900 and $1,300 just to run the lines when adding plumbing to detached garages and sheds. Nettet27. jan. 2024 · Many prefer to run water lines in the attic, and it is also possible. But one should insulate the water lines before placing them. Well, it is the same case for all the water lines in the house. Otherwise, the water can freeze in winter, and the pipe may become damaged due to the heat in summer.
